• 沒有找到結果。

第三章 研究方法與步驟

3.3 階層資料視覺化

立 政 治 大 學

N a tio na

l C h engchi U ni ve rs it y

20

圖 12 (a.)Traditional Stacked Graph 與 (b.)ThemeRiver Graph 比較圖,橘圈 部分可觀察出兩者繪製結果之 layer 交界線與輪廓線生與下降起伏程度之

不同

3.3 階層資料視覺化

近年來,許多階層資料視覺化皆應用節點與邊線之樹狀結構視覺化演算法來 繪製,不論是一般之面向大眾之視覺化應用,或者是學術上之視覺化分析,而 space-filling 之階層資料視覺化方式如 Treemap [22] 利用更隱性的方式與在幾何 學上探討如何設計排版來表現階層式資料之從屬關係,隱性表達方式優點在於能 夠更清楚地透過視覺化比較資料不同的屬性,例如資料量大小若不同,則在資料 量大之視覺化呈現則相對比資料量小之視覺化呈現之幾何區域小,而資料型別若 不同,則常見方式則可利用不同色調來做呈現,透過 space-filling 之視覺化表達 方式,更容易使得使用者觀察到不同型別之資料在視覺化之色調呈現互相迥異。

但隱性階層資料視覺化則相對比樹狀結構等顯性階層資料視覺化在表達結構上

‧ 國

立 政 治 大 學

N a tio na

l C h engchi U ni ve rs it y

21

優勢較為不足,針對 Treemap 之補強方式常見的有利用更為平衡的解析度 [23]

與 3D shading [24] 等等幫助使用者更容易在隱性階層資料視覺化中觀察階層式 結構。

Radial space-filling 視覺化技術是另一種在幾何上相對於 Treemap 屬於矩 形排版的隱性階層資料視覺化方法,設計者認為 radial space-filling 能夠發揮隱 性階層資料視覺化之優點,且能夠加強使用者探討資料之階層結構,Sunburst 就 是一種 radial space-filling 的隱性階層資料視覺化技術 [12],其視覺化結果呈現 為 root 或者是階層結構中較為淺層之資料較位於視覺化結果之內部並靠近視覺 化結果之中心點,較為深層之階層資料則以環狀排列方式往視覺化結果以中心點 為基準向外層擴展,每一個 level area 之寬度皆為等距,但擴張角度則因資料量 大小而不同,通常資料量較大則 level area 之擴張角度呈現則較大,反之亦然。

因此透過擴張角度可以很容易地比較兩個 level area 之資訊量大小,其呈現結果 如圖 13 所示。

圖 13 針對電腦檔案結構之 Sunburst 視覺化結果 [12]

為了探討 Facebook 貼文評論資料,若將貼文本身視為 root 且 level 為 0,由 於回覆功能目前僅限於貼文評論,而針對評論之回覆並不允許在繼續在該回覆上

‧ 國

立 政 治 大 學

N a tio na

l C h engchi U ni ve rs it y

22

再進行回覆,故 Facebook 貼文評論資料可視為 level 最大為 2 之階層化資料,每 筆評論與回覆階如同貼文本身可進行按讚的動作,如圖 14 所示。

圖 14 Facebook 貼文評論階層式結構

本 論 文 採 用 Sunburst 呈 現 Facebook 粉 絲 專 頁 貼 文 (postid 為 10154233979726509)評論資料,視覺化結果如圖 15 所示,為了濾除較為不重要 之資訊,本論文於前處理部分蒐集該篇貼文 level 1 評論之所有當前按讚數並計 算出中位數,濾除標準為將按讚數高於中位數或者至少擁有一則回覆之 level 1 評論留下進行視覺化呈現,其餘評論將不於視覺化中呈現。針對 level 1 之評論,

其 Sunburst area 擴張角度受其 level 2 children 之數量(即針對該評論之回覆數)與 children 之按讚數影響,而位於 level 2 之評論回覆其 Sunburst area 擴張角度大 小由於不存在 level 3 之 children 則不受此影響,直接以該則回覆所得到之按讚數 決定其 Sunburst area 擴張角度之大小。假若 level 1 之評論得到較多回覆,且回 覆亦得到較多的按讚數,則 Sunburst area 擴張角度則相對比起得到較少回覆,

且回覆按讚數較少之 Sunburst area 擴張角度大小來得大,然而,假若某則貼文中 之評論雖得到較多回覆,但回覆之內容若較為空洞與貧乏,則這些回覆在

function 我們皆可將同一篇 Facebook 貼文之評論得到之按讚數以顏色深淺度進 行視覺化之呈現,幫助使用者透過顏色深淺度快速觀察評論行為中評論或者回覆

‧ 國

立 政 治 大 學

N a tio na

l C h engchi U ni ve rs it y

24

圖 15 以 Sunburst 呈現 Facebook 評論階層式資料,其排序方式依建立時間順時 針遞增排序。 (a.) (b.)將滑鼠置於 level 1 之評論所顯示之 tooltip 情形,與將滑 鼠置於 level 2 之評論回覆所顯示之 tooltip 情形比較,(c.) (d.)同為 level 1 之評論

Sunburst area 大小相近之情形

圖 16 Sunburst area color scale function 示意圖

‧ 國

立 政 治 大 學

N a tio na

l C h engchi U ni ve rs it y

25